ATmega4809 Xplained Pro Preface The ATmega4809 Xplained Pro evaluation kit is a hardware platform to evaluate the ATmega4809 microcontroller. Supported by the integrated development platform Microchip Studio, the kit provides easy access to the features of the ATmega4809 and explains how to integrate the device into a custom design.
USB powered Kit Overview The ATmega4809 Xplained Pro evaluation kit is a hardware platform to evaluate the ATmega4809. The kit offers a set of features that enables the ATmega4809 users to get started with the ATmega4809 peripherals right away and to get an understanding of how to integrate the device into their own design.

The ATmega4809 device is programmed and debugged by the on-board embedded debugger and, therefore, no external programmer or debugger tool is required. Xplained Pro Power Header The power header can be used to connect external power to the ATmega4809 Xplained Pro kit. The kit automatically detects and switches to an external power source, if supplied. The power header can also be used to supply power to external peripherals or extension boards.

Hardware User Guide Embedded Debugger Implementation ATmega4809 Xplained Pro contains an Embedded Debugger (EDBG) that can be used to program and debug the ATmega4809 using the UPDI interface. The Embedded Debugger also includes a Virtual Com port interface over UART, a Data Gateway Interface over SPI, and I C, and it includes four of the ATmega4809 GPIOs.

4.5.1 Operation at Other Voltages The ATmega4809 Xplained Pro board is operated at 3.3V or 5.0V by default but it also has the possibility of running at other voltages from an external supply. All signals between the EDBG and the ATmega4809 are level-shifted through level shifters compatible with supply voltages from 1.65V to 5.5V.

Socket and Kit Power Supply When the ATmega4809 Xplained Pro board is powered from an off state, the on-board EDBG tries to read ID chips from all the Xplained Pro extension connectors to determine the maximum allowed voltage that can be applied. The EDBG uses this information to decide if it can safely open the power switch shown in the block diagram below.

Instead of the crystal documented in 4.3.1 Crystals, the 32.768 kHz crystal on ATmega4809 Xplained Pro revision 4 is a Kyocera Corporation ST3215SB32768E0HPWBB 9 pF crystal. This crystal configuration is not optimally matched and has a capacitance mismatch that causes the oscillation frequency to be off by ~30 ppm.
